Open Lending(LPRO) - 2024 Q4 - Earnings Call Transcript
2025-04-01 18:33
Financial Data and Key Metrics Changes - For fiscal year 2024, the company generated 110,652 certified loans, $24 million in revenue, and adjusted EBITDA of negative $42.9 million, largely due to fourth quarter results and the impact of a negative change in estimate [10][41] - Total revenue for Q4 2024 was negative $56.9 million, which includes a negative change in estimate of $81.3 million associated with profit share revenue [36][39] - Net loss for Q4 2024 was $144.4 million, compared to a net loss of $4.8 million in Q4 2023, with net loss per share at $1.21 compared to a net loss of $0.04 per share in the prior year [39][40] Business Line Data and Key Metrics Changes - The company facilitated 26,065 certified loans in Q4 2024, a slight decrease from 26,263 certified loans in Q4 2023 [35] - Profit share revenue in Q4 2024 associated with new originations was $8.2 million or $314 per certified loan, compared to $13.2 million or $501 per certified loan in Q4 2023 [38] Market Data and Key Metrics Changes - The Mannheim Used Vehicle Value Index (MOVIE) declined from 257.7% in late 2021 to 204.1% as of February 2025, representing a more than 20% decline in used vehicle values over the past three to four years [12][13] - The company observed an increase in 60-plus day delinquencies in Q4 2024, particularly from the 2021 and 2022 vintages [14] Company Strategy and Development Direction - The company is focused on strategic efforts to drive new customer acquisitions and certified loan growth while optimizing profitability for lenders and insurance partners [6][25] - Management plans to implement a sophisticated, segmented, and real-time data-driven pricing model to enhance predictability of profit share revenue [33][34] - The company aims to reduce the mix of borrowers with credit builder trade lines from approximately 15% in fiscal 2024 to under 5% in fiscal 2025 [23] Management's Comments on Operating Environment and Future Outlook - Management acknowledged the challenging macroeconomic environment and the need for credit tightening and pricing adjustments to drive revenue [42] - The outlook for Q1 2025 expects total certified loans to be between 27,000 and 28,000, indicating a sequential increase from Q4 2024 [26] Other Important Information - The company announced a leadership change, with Jessica Buss becoming the new CEO, focusing on profitable unit economics and growth [27][30] - The company has signed 58 new customers in 2024 for its Lenders Protection Program, indicating strong market interest [25] Q&A Session Summary Question: Overview of Open Lending's situation from an insurance perspective - Management emphasized the need for a more insurance-like approach to pricing and operations to enhance profitability and reduce volatility [52][53] Question: Infrastructure and investment needed for changes - Management indicated that existing infrastructure is adequate, but improvements in data collection and predictive modeling are necessary [60][63] Question: Impact of credit builder trade lines on addressable market - Management noted that credit builder trade lines represented a small portion of the business and corrective actions have been taken to minimize their impact [78] Question: Insurance carriers' capacity and profitability - Management confirmed that insurance carriers have ample capacity to support future growth and that their long-term profitability remains strong [90][102] Question: Profit share per certified loan and future expectations - Management indicated that the current profit share per certified loan is constrained at around $300, with expectations to return to historical levels as performance improves [104][106] Question: Effects of tariffs on used car prices and affordability - Management noted that tariffs could positively impact the back book by increasing collateral prices but acknowledged the need for careful pricing adjustments to avoid future volatility [109]

i-80 Gold (IAUX) - 2024 Q4 - Earnings Call Transcript
2025-04-01 14:46
Financial Data and Key Metrics Changes - Gold sales totaled approximately 9,050 ounces for the fourth quarter and 21,500 ounces for the year, reflecting the impact of water issues at Granite Creek [38] - Total revenue from gold and silver sales was approximately $23 million for the fourth quarter and $50 million for the full year, slightly lower than the prior year due to lower volumes sold, partially offset by a higher average realized gold price [39] - The company concluded both the quarter and the full year in a net loss position due to ongoing development of projects, with growth expenditures primarily allocated towards infill drilling and pre-development activities [40] Business Line Data and Key Metrics Changes - At Granite Creek Underground, approximately 38,000 ounces of gold were mined, achieving 71% of the internal target, with production just above 16,000 ounces [20] - Production from heap leach operations exceeded internal targets, with approximately 6,200 ounces produced from Lone Tree and 3,700 ounces from Ruby Hill [24] - The company expects to produce between 30,000 and 40,000 ounces of gold in 2025, with Granite Creek Underground contributing 20,000 to 30,000 ounces [25] Market Data and Key Metrics Changes - The company filed four SK 1300s and four NI 43-101 reports under US and Canadian regulations, respectively, highlighting the potential value of its gold portfolio [7][8] - Life of mine valuations based on recent published PAs indicate a combined net present value of $1.6 billion at a gold price of $2,175 per ounce and $4.5 billion at $2,900 per ounce [11] Company Strategy and Development Direction - The company announced a new development plan for its portfolio of three underground and two open pit gold projects, aiming to produce half a million ounces of gold by the early 2030s [4][9] - A strategic change to the development plan includes the addition of the autoclave refurbishment, which is pivotal for the recapitalization plan [12][14] - The company is in active discussions regarding financing options, including a senior debt facility and royalty sales, to support its development plan [15] Management's Comments on Operating Environment and Future Outlook - Management expressed confidence in the activities being manageable and staggered, with expectations for improved cash flow models as feasibility studies are released [10] - The anticipated capital spend for the autoclave refurbishment is included in the recapitalization plan, with a goal to secure new senior financing by the second quarter of 2026 [17] - Management highlighted the importance of advancing permitting activities and investing in feasibility studies as top priorities for growth expenditures [46] Other Important Information - The company transitioned from IFRS to US GAAP as of January 1, 2025, impacting the reporting of pre-development costs and resulting in several financial adjustments [34][36] - The company has maintained a clean environmental record, ending the fourth consecutive year without any environmental violation notices [19] Q&A Session Summary Question: What is the status of the recapitalization plan? - Management indicated that the recapitalization plan is well underway, with agreements in place with National Bank and Aramet, reflecting confidence in the quality of the technical reports filed [51]

Microvast (MVST) - 2024 Q4 - Earnings Call Transcript
2025-04-01 11:59
Financial Data and Key Metrics Changes - The company achieved record annual revenue of $380 million, a 24% increase year-over-year, with fourth quarter revenue reaching $113.4 million, reflecting a strong growth margin of 36.6% [11][28] - Gross profit for Q4 2024 was $41.5 million, an 80% improvement from $23 million in Q4 2023, resulting in a gross margin of 36.6%, up from 22% in the prior year [28][29] - The adjusted EBITDA for Q4 2024 was $8.6 million, compared to a negative $2.6 million in the prior year period, indicating effective strategic execution [35] Business Line Data and Key Metrics Changes - The company reported a significant increase in backlog, growing to $401.3 million, driven by regional demand for technology [19] - The ME6 energy storage system and advancements in silicon-based cell technologies were highlighted as key product innovations [10][18] Market Data and Key Metrics Changes - In the EMEA region, revenue grew by 123% year-over-year to $187.7 million, accounting for nearly half of total revenue [37] - The U.S. market saw a 360% increase in revenue, rising from $3.1 million in 2023 to $14.4 million in 2024, reflecting early adoption by commercial vehicle OEMs [38] - Revenue in the Asia Pacific region declined by 19% year-over-year, from $219.1 million in 2023 to $177.7 million in 2024, due to strategic repositioning away from low-margin segments [39] Company Strategy and Development Direction - The company is focused on improving efficiency and profitability, with a goal of becoming cash flow positive and maintaining strong gross margins while expanding to meet customer demand [15][44] - The Huzhou State 3.2% expansion project is expected to add up to 2 gigawatt hours of production capacity, anticipated to come online in Q1 2025 [16][45] Management Comments on Operating Environment and Future Outlook - Management expressed confidence in the company's ability to continue as a going concern, citing improved operating results and stronger cash positioning [36] - The revenue guidance for 2025 is projected to increase by 18% to 25%, with a target range of $450 million to $475 million [44][46] Other Important Information - The company faced challenges in 2024, including a difficult financing environment and supply constraints, but responded with strategic cost control and operational adjustments [22][48] - The company has made substantial strides in technology innovation, including the unveiling of the ME6 Energy Storage System and advancements in battery technologies [48] Q&A Session Summary Question: What are the expectations for revenue growth in 2025? - The company expects revenue to increase by 18% to 25% year-over-year, with a target range of $450 million to $475 million [44] Question: How is the company addressing challenges in the APAC region? - The company is strategically repositioning away from low-margin segments in China and India, focusing on more profitable opportunities [39] Question: What is the outlook for the EMEA market? - The EMEA market is expected to continue driving significant revenue increases year-over-year, supported by strong commercial traction [46]

CytoSorbents(CTSO) - 2024 Q4 - Earnings Call Transcript
2025-04-01 11:52
Financial Data and Key Metrics Changes - Product revenue for Q4 2024 was $9.2 million, a 25% increase from $7.3 million in Q4 2023, and total product revenue for the full year reached $35.6 million, representing a 15% year-over-year growth [11][39][47] - Gross margin for Q4 2024 improved to 71%, up from 68% in Q4 2023, reflecting a return to normalized production levels [42][50] - Operating loss for 2024 improved by 47% to $16.7 million compared to $31.9 million in 2023, driven by higher revenue and reduced operating expenses [50] Business Line Data and Key Metrics Changes - CytoSorb, the flagship product, generated $35.6 million in core product sales in 2024, with a 15% growth driven by 28% growth in direct sales outside Germany and 22% growth in distributor and partner sales [9][11] - DrugSorb-ATR is in the regulatory process, with marketing applications submitted to the FDA and Health Canada, expected to drive near-term growth opportunities [10][31] Market Data and Key Metrics Changes - The international market for CytoSorb has shown strong growth, particularly in countries that have secured reimbursement for specific applications, while the German market has faced challenges due to post-COVID issues [11][77] - The total addressable market for DrugSorb-ATR in the U.S. and Canada is projected to grow from $300 million today to over $1 billion as Brilinta becomes generic [30][31] Company Strategy and Development Direction - The company aims to restore sales growth in Germany through a reorganization of the direct sales team and strategy, focusing on deeper customer engagement and improved sales representative productivity [24][52] - The strategy includes a controlled market release of DrugSorb-ATR to gather real-world feedback before a broader launch [32][57] Management Comments on Operating Environment and Future Outlook - Management expressed confidence in achieving near cash flow breakeven by the end of 2025 through revenue growth and cost management [15][45] - The company is optimistic about the potential for DrugSorb-ATR to significantly impact revenue and market presence once regulatory approvals are obtained [31][57] Other Important Information - The company identified misstatements in inventory and stock compensation, leading to restatements of previous financial statements [37][38] - Total cash and cash equivalents as of December 31, 2024, were $9.8 million, with a pro forma cash position of approximately $17 million after the rights offering [15][46] Q&A Session Summary Question: Impact of new U.S. administration on DrugSorb regulatory process - Management indicated that while there has been uncertainty regarding FDA staffing, it has not affected review personnel [61] Question: Key factors for controlled launch of DrugSorb - Management highlighted the importance of understanding hospital integration and surgeon usage patterns during the controlled launch [63][64] Question: Growth drivers for CytoSorb sales outside Germany - Management noted strong growth in international markets due to reimbursement success and increased physician adoption [74][75] Question: Metrics for achieving near cash breakeven - Management stated that continued revenue growth and maintaining gross margins above 70% are essential for reaching breakeven [85] Question: Clarification on DrugSorb revenue assumptions - Management confirmed that the breakeven target excludes DrugSorb revenues, focusing solely on core business performance [89] Question: FDA's potential requests during the review process - Management confirmed ongoing interactive discussions with the FDA, indicating a collaborative review process [96]

Talphera(TLPH) - 2024 Q4 - Earnings Call Transcript
2025-04-01 07:34
Financial Data and Key Metrics Changes - The combined R&D and SG&A expenses for Q4 2024 totaled $3 million, a decrease from $4.6 million in Q4 2023 [49] - Excluding non-cash, stock-based compensation, these amounts were $2.8 million for Q4 2024, compared to $4.3 million for Q4 2023 [50] - Cash operating expenses for 2025 are expected to be in the range of $18-19 million [50] Business Line Data and Key Metrics Changes - The NEPHRO CRRT study has been reduced in size from 166 patients to 70, maintaining a primary endpoint power of 90% [13][30] - The company has added three new clinical study sites, bringing the total to eight enrollment-ready sites [22][29] - The most productive current site has about 20 CRRT patients per month, while new sites are expected to have higher volumes [42][101] Market Data and Key Metrics Changes - The company anticipates a private placement investment of up to $14.8 million, contingent on achieving certain milestones [9] - The financing is structured in three equal tranches of $4.925 million, with the first tranche expected shortly [47] Company Strategy and Development Direction - The company is focused on completing the NEPHRO study by the end of 2025, with a strategic emphasis on reducing operating expenses [46] - The FDA has approved changes to the NEPHRO study protocol, which are expected to enhance enrollment speed and site efficiency [15][28] - The company is actively pursuing additional clinical study sites to meet its enrollment goals [43] Management's Comments on Operating Environment and Future Outlook - Management expressed confidence in the timely development of NIAID and the planned submission of a PMA in Q1 of the following year [8] - The FDA's responsiveness has been highlighted as a key benefit of NIAID's breakthrough designation [14] - Management believes that clinical, regulatory, and commercial risks for the NEPHRO program are low due to extensive prior use of the product in other markets [24] Other Important Information - The company has identified an ideal clinical site profile based on ICU type and nephrologist involvement, which is expected to improve enrollment rates [39][41] - The company has experienced a much shorter activation time for new sites, with the most recent site taking less than four months to activate [42] Q&A Session Summary Question: What were the original thoughts on the movement to exclude certain patients in the previous year? - The original protocol likely excluded patients based on concerns about clinical endpoints related to time on CRRT, which was deemed irrelevant for the current study [60][62] Question: Why have institutions decided not to use heparin? - Institutions cited risks associated with heparin, including its long half-life and systemic anticoagulation effects, which increase bleeding risks in high-risk patients [70][72] Question: Is there a time limit tied to the milestones for the private placement? - There is no specific time limit tied to the milestones for patient enrollment [76] Question: Are there plans to shift PIs to nephrologists at existing sites? - Discussions are ongoing to shift primary responsibilities to nephrologists or broaden patient populations at existing sites [91][92] Question: What gives confidence that phase three data can be achieved by the end of the year? - The company has already engaged with additional sites and believes that the enrollment of patients can be accelerated based on the new site profiles and engagement [112][113]
